LOT DETAILS
Materials:
oil on canvas
Size Notes:
36 x 27 inches (91.4 x 68.6 cm)
Markings:
signed Leon Dabo. and inscribed with artist's device (lower right)
Exhibited:
New York, Grand Central Art Galleries, 59th Annual Founders' Exhibition of Art, October-November 1980, no. 47, illustrated p. 18; Phoenix, Arizona, Phoenix Art Museum; Huntington, New York, Heckscher Museum; New Britain, Connecticut, New Britain Museum of American Art; Tonalism: An American Experience, March-July 1982, p. 72, no. 10, illustrated p. 13 (as Twilight on the Hudson, Harmony); Southampton, New York, The Parrish Art Museum; Washington, D.C., Federal Reserve System; Yonkers, New York, Hudson River Museum; Greenville, South Carolina, Greenville County Museum of Art, American Realist and Impressionist Paintings from the Collection of Mr. and Mrs. Haig Tashjian, April 1982-April 1984
Literature:
David L. Shirley, "New Look at Tonalism: Beauty Despite Flaws," The New York Times, May 30, 1982, p. 16 ; Ilene Susan Fort, "Tonalism: An American Experience," Arts Magazine, 57, December 1982, p. 14; ;
Provenance:
Grand Central Art Galleries, New York; Collection of Mr. and Mrs. Haig Tashjian, by 1982; Sterling Regal Collection, New York (sold: Sotheby's, New York, May 25, 1988, lot 44); Acquired by the present owner at the above sale
